Transaction 33fb337815bc80a580adf89917816f4648e5037bc9ebdac05050b1b891614876

6 Input
2 Outputs
  • 33fb337815bc80a580adf89917816f4648e5037bc9ebdac05050b1b891614876:0
  • value  14159912
    address  1FLFzvRMqB6gzUkJActmbrLMRZHSBJz934
  • 33fb337815bc80a580adf89917816f4648e5037bc9ebdac05050b1b891614876:1
  • value  80000000
    address  1D9vgYiHu4tDJaNckgZMDXzKGBZQ911JAi